The '''Sneakster''' (known as '''Nitrocycle''' in the British English version) is a medium-sized [[Sport bike (vehicle class)|inside drifting]] [[bike]] in ''[[Mario Kart Wii]]''. It resembles a [[wikipedia:Café racer|café racer]], specifically a [[wikipedia:Moto Guzzi Le Mans|Moto Guzzi Le Mans]]. The character's emblem is located at the very back of the bike as well as behind the handlebars. It is unlocked by getting a one-star rank or better on all 100cc Wii Grand Prix cups or by playing 3,300 races. Its [[kart]] counterpart is the [[B Dasher Mk. 2|Sprinter]].
